Commissioning Proline Prosonic Flow W 400 HART
88 Endress+Hauser
Parameter overview with brief description
Parameter Prerequisite Description Selection / User
entry / User
interface
Factory setting
Measuring point configuration Select configuration for the
measuring point.
1 measuring point
- signal path 1
1 measuring point
- signal path 2
*
1 measuring point
- 2 signal paths
*
Depending on the
sensor version
Medium Select the medium. Water
Sea water
Distilled water
Ammonia NH3
Benzene
Ethanol
Glycol
Milk
Methanol
User-specific liquid
Medium temperature Enter the medium temperature
for the installation.
–200 to 550 °C
Sound velocity calculation mode The Liquid hydrocarbons
option is selected in Medium
parameter.
Select the process variable to
use to calculate the sound
velocity at installation.
Fixed value
API gravity
Density
Reference density
Sound velocity The User-specific liquid
option is selected in Medium
parameter.
Enter the medium's sound
velocity for the installation.
200 to 3 000 m/s
Viscosity The User-specific liquid
option is selected in Medium
parameter.
Enter medium viscosity at
installation temperature.
0.01 to 10 000 mm²/
s
Pipe material Select pipe material. Carbon steel
Ductile cast iron
Stainless steel
1.4301 (UNS
S30400)
1.4401 (UNS
S31600)
1.4550 (UNS
S34700)
Hastelloy C
PVC
PE
LDPE
HDPE
GRP
PVDF
PA
PP
PTFE
Pyrex glass
Asbestos cement
Copper
Unknown pipe
material
Pipe sound velocity The Unknown pipe material
option is selected in the Pipe
material parameter.
Enter sound velocity of pipe
material.
800.0 to 3 800.0 m/s
Pipe dimensions Select if pipe dimensions are
defined by diameter or
circumference.
Diameter
Pipe circumference
